Output e95a71620f73d3c2e5fc469f4f36886106247e5a5c447a94cfe8c7d46e98b19c:0

value
511731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d123f46c1cc932f8980e6b38942e6061f7bdfd0 OP_EQUAL
address
3G1XsVn3ZGKsjCGKi3hfr37S8kFCK18yfX
transaction
e95a71620f73d3c2e5fc469f4f36886106247e5a5c447a94cfe8c7d46e98b19c
spent
true